What do the three diamonds in the air force symbol represent? |
The star is framed with three diamonds that represent the air force core values. |
|
What are the primary benefits of customs and courtesies? |
The primary benefits of customs and courtesies are self-discipline and pride. |
|
What air force manual (AFM) or air force instruction (AFI) governs dress and appearance? |
AFI 36-2903, dress and personal appearance of air force personnel. |
|
What is considered to be the backbone of military discipline? |
Drill has been and will continue to be the backbone of military discipline. |
|
What signals the start of the official duty day? |
Reveille is the signal for the start of the official duty day. |
|
What is the twofold purpose of a retreat ceremony. |
The retreat ceremony signals the end of the official duty day and serves as a ceremony for paying respect to the flag. |
